JACKSON, Tenn. — Feb. 25, 2010 — Scott Klusendorf, founder and president of Life Training Institute and author of “The Case for Life” will speak at 51 March 1.
Klusendorf travels throughout the United States and Canada training pro-life advocates to defend their views in the public square. He has appeared on nationally syndicated programs like “Focus on the Family” with James Dobson, Billy Graham’s “Hour of Decision,” “The Bible Answer Man” with Hank Hanegraaff, “For Faith and Family” with Richard Land and others.
As a guest speaker in bioethics, Klusendorf has taught pro-life apologetics at Biola University, Trinity International University Law School and Orange Coast College. He has been invited by student groups as a lecturer to such institutions as Stanford, USC, UCLA, Johns Hopkins, Loyola Marymount Law School, West Virginia Medical School, Massachusetts Institute of Technology, U.S. Air Force Academy, Cal-Tech and the University of North Carolina.
“Scott Klusendorf is an outstanding pro-life thinker and speaker,” said Micah Watson, director of Union’s Center for Politics and Religion, which is sponsoring the event. “He has a gift of presenting the pro-life position both winsomely and with intellectual rigor. We’re thrilled to host him at Union and introduce him to our students.”
Klusendorf’s address, entitled “The Case for Life,” will begin at 4 p.m. in the Carl Grant Events Center. The event is free and open to the public.
